The Chase host Bradley Walsh was stumped this evening when a question about the West End came up on the show, realising he had misread the query.

Contestant Mike was in the hot seat, facing Chaser Mark Labbett in the hopes of bringing home some nifty winnings.Unfortunately, a question about the Agatha Christie play "The Mouse Trap” threw a spanner in the works, leaving both Brad and Mike scratching their heads.It read: “What type of establishment is the setting for London's longest-running play?”Below, the three available answers were: Garage, granary, and guest house.Looking confused, Bradley responded: “Oh, I've misread the question.”He explained he expected a London-based theatre to be among the options below – rather than the setting.
